On Saturday, October 4, in front of over 70,000 spectators, South Africa won for the second time Rugby Championship, after a 29-27 victory against Argentina, in the last round of the competition.
South Africa needed a victory with Argentina to ensure the second consecutive title in rugby championship. A week ago, Rassie Erasmus's team had clearly beaten the South American national, score 67-30but the Africans did not expect an easy match.

At the election of the Argentinians, the match was held at the Twickenham Stadium in London, in front of 70,360 spectators, and South Africa has imposed with 29-27. After 4 essays completed by Jacobus Reinach and Malcolm Marx, Argentina forced the return, but failed to end it.
As a result, South Africa has awarded its second consecutive title in rugby champions, having a balance of 4-2, like New Zealand, but being better in direct duels.
“It's unreal, I talked about it all week. I never won two consecutive titles. We still have improvements to do but we get there too. I knew we would not get here here and we would defeat them. Teams take 60, 70 minutes to impose themselves, and Argentina is unreal. They had a lot of intensity, they fought the whole match, “said Jacobus Meyer Reinach, the match man, quoted by Reuters.
“Maybe this is the last rugby championship. I'm not 100% sure how it will take place in the future. So it meant a lot. We are lucky that we didn't play in Argentina. They were very aggressive here, but there is no doubt that they were even more in Argentina. I lost twice. But it was their decision to play here because they helped them financially and increased their game with many spectators. We're lucky to play here“Added Rasie Erasmus, South Africa coach, according to BBC Sport and The Guardian.
